SC junks Ghosh's plea against CBI probe

ON a day when the Enforcement Directorate conducted searches in at least a dozen locations in Kolkata and Howrah linked to former RG Kar Hospital's principal Sandip Ghosh, the Supreme Court rejected Ghosh's petition that challenged the Calcutta HC order for a CBI probe involving him following his claim that the court did not hear his side before passing the decision.
The apex court order is a big setback for Ghosh, who is now in CBI custody, and is facing serious allegations of financial and administrative misconduct allegedly linked to the rapemurder of a trainee doctor.
A three-judge bench of the top court, led by CJI DY Chandrachud and Justices JB Pardiwala and Manoj Misra, refused to entertain his petition. They bench said the former principal has no locus in a PIL seeking a probe into corruption in the disposal of bio-medical waste and that both rape-murder and corruption are being investigated by CBI. "Let the CBI give us a status report," it said.
Senior lawyer, Meenakshi Arora, appearing for Ghosh, said these two cases-financial irregularities and misconduct were separate and must be probed separately by the CBI.
